Quote from: v-stone on November 03, 2009, 08:37:13 PMQuote from: Skyhiranger on November 03, 2009, 08:06:58 PMQuote from: jeff5000 on November 03, 2009, 04:32:39 PMwill samurai gears fit in a trackerYou should be able to use samurai gears in the trackick rear too. Just use the samurai carrier.unless the the rare 1.3liter sidekick has the smaller bolt pattern than other sidekick/trackers the sami third will not fit in the rear, its a different bolt pattern and bolt size. I have both thirds sitting side by side in the garage and everything about the sidekick rear third is bigger. Are you saying you can blend them The 1.3 sidekicks had the large rear thirds, just like any other trackick.From what I remember, the distance between the carrier bearings are the same (or close enough) that you can use a samurai carrier in a trackick rear third. The bearings are the same size, so there will not be any issue with the bearing caps. And the pinion bearings are the same size too, so a samurai pinion will fit in a trackick rear third just fine.
